Market Overview

The solar power manager market is a crucial segment of the renewable energy industry, facilitating the efficient management and utilization of solar power. Solar power managers are devices or systems that optimize the performance of solar power systems by managing the flow of electricity, ensuring maximum efficiency, and storing excess energy for later use. The market for solar power managers is driven by the increasing adoption of solar energy as a clean and sustainable alternative to fossil fuels. As the demand for solar power continues to grow, driven by environmental concerns and government incentives, the market for solar power managers is expected to expand significantly.

Meaning

Solar power managers are devices or systems that optimize the performance of solar power systems. They ensure the efficient utilization of solar energy by managing the flow of electricity, regulating voltage levels, and storing excess energy for later use. Solar power managers play a crucial role in maximizing the efficiency and reliability of solar power systems, making them an essential component of the solar energy industry.

Category-wise Insights

Each category of solar power manager offers unique features and benefits:

  • Maximum Power Point Tracking (MPPT) Solar Charge Controllers: Optimizes the performance of solar panels by tracking the maximum power point to maximize energy output.
  • Solar Battery Chargers: Charges solar batteries efficiently, ensuring maximum energy storage for later use.
  • Solar Power Optimizers: Optimizes the performance of solar panels in shading or mismatch conditions, improving overall system efficiency.
  • Solar Energy Storage Systems: Stores excess solar energy for later use, enhancing the reliability and flexibility of solar power systems.
